The rafters are statically speaking beams and have … WebPurlin Systems You can also see the purlin system. Purlin systems are designed to reduce the distance that rafters have to span. They consist of strongbacks nailed to the undersides of the rafters and supported by diagonal braces. The bottoms of purlin braces should rest on top of a bearing wall. mailchimp email not displaying correctly

The standard rafter spacing for metal roofs is 16 or 24 inches on-center. However, you can also space your rafters 12 inches or 19.2 inches on-center. The exact figure depends on many factors, including the type of roof structure, roof design (style), etc. Generally, the smaller the rafters, the closer the spacing.

In residential buildings, the typical distance is about 600 to 800 mm. WebDec 2, 2024 · Purlin is a horizontal beam or bar used for structural support in structures, most often below the roof. Purlins are supported either by the building’s rafters or its walls. A roof’s purlins support the roof Deck’s weight. The roof deck is the wooden panel, ply board, or sheet metal which creates the roof surface.

WebDefinition: A rafter tie is a horizontal tension tie that is located in the lowermost third of the span of a pair of opposed sloped or "gable roof" rafters. A rafter tie resists spreading of the building walls by bulges at the wall top that would otherwise occur due to roof loads.
